Indie Pop Band
The Samurai Seven are a vibrant indie pop ensemble originating from Oxford, UK. Formed in 1997, the band has built a reputation for delivering melodic hooks and sharp, expressive songwriting. Their discography stands out with the album "Le Sport" and the single "Lucky Pierre," both released in 2002, and a catalogue of tracks including "1947," "Screw You Jack," and "Save the Manatee," all offering a distinctly British indie pop sensibility.
Known for their engaging live performances, The Samurai Seven continue to make appearances on the UK concert circuit. In November 2026, they will join as a support act for The Boo Radleys on a string of dates, with shows at well-loved venues such as OSLO Hackney in London, Stereo in Glasgow, Brudenell Community Room in Leeds, Night & Day in Manchester, and more. These gigs offer fans a prime opportunity to experience The Samurai Seven’s energetic and memorable live music in some of the country's cherished concert spaces.
